Life for the fatherless was difficult in the ancient world. Children were often left with no recourse but to beg, and it could be far worse for widows. Again and again, in the Bible, we read commands like the one found in Zechariah
Jesus came with that same heart but called his followers to go beyond merely not devising evil against the oppressed. Instead, he called us to identify with them, to make a home and a family for them. When Jesus said, "Blessed are the poor," he called us to be that blessing by identifying with the poor and being a family for the fatherless.
